If you didn’t know, chalk paint is simply paint that you put on a wall and it creates a washable chalkboard, essentially.

Double check your chalk before you go all crazy on it though. My wife gave my daughter some chalk pens, and they did not erase....so another coat of paint it was, lol.

Here was the process, pretty simple, just like regular painting.

With taping the border and the two coats, between drying time, it probably took me less than an hour total.

Easy DIY job for me and the kids love it!
